Video Resolution Importance
Choosing the right dash cam for your Ford F-150 Lightning hinges on understanding video resolution‘s importance. Higher resolutions, like 4K (3840 x 2160), deliver clearer images, capturing crucial details such as road signs and license plates—essential for evidence during accidents. Dash cams with UHD resolution typically record at 30 frames per second, ensuring smooth playback and minimizing motion blur in fast-moving situations. Enhanced features like HDR (High Dynamic Range) improve night vision and clarity in varying lighting conditions. A higher resolution allows for larger viewing screens and better digital zoom, making it easier to identify specific details in recorded footage. Investing in a high-resolution dash cam can greatly enhance your overall safety and security on the road.

Night Vision Capability
Many drivers overlook the importance of night vision capability in dash cams, but it’s essential for capturing clear footage in low-light conditions. Look for models with features like HDR technology and wide aperture lenses (f/1.5 or f/1.6) to enhance image clarity. Advanced night vision technologies, such as WDR (Wide Dynamic Range), adjust exposure levels, ensuring you can see critical details like road signs and license plates at night. High-quality sensors notably improve night vision performance, even in darkness. Some dash cams come with dedicated night vision modes, optimizing settings for low-light scenarios. Combining high resolution, like 4K, with effective night vision technology provides thorough protection and evidence collection during nighttime driving incidents.
Storage Capacity Options
When considering a dash cam for your Ford F-150 Lightning, storage capacity plays an essential role in ensuring you capture all the necessary footage. Dash cams typically support storage options ranging from 64GB to 512GB, allowing for extensive recording time. A higher capacity, like 256GB or 512GB, is especially beneficial for long trips or frequent use, as it enables longer continuous recording durations. Most dash cams use loop recording, automatically overwriting older footage, so recent events are always captured. It’s vital to choose a dash cam that either includes a memory card or supports cards meeting the required specifications. Opting for high-capacity memory cards also helps maintain video quality, allowing for higher resolution recordings without constant data management.
Additional Features Availability
Choosing the right dash cam for your Ford F-150 Lightning goes beyond just storage capacity; additional features can greatly enhance your driving experience and safety. Look for models with loop recording, so you won’t have to worry about manually managing footage. Built-in WiFi is a game-changer, letting you manage videos in real-time and download important clips effortlessly. A G-Sensor is essential, as it locks video files during collisions, guaranteeing you have critical evidence if needed. Parking monitoring features can capture impacts or movements while your truck is parked, adding an extra layer of security. Finally, consider the camera’s resolution and night vision capabilities—higher resolutions like 4K and advanced night vision guarantee clarity day and night.
